3) Daily Challenges:

  • Each challenge will have unique theme (Eg. Body, Food, Style, Water, Labeling, Fair Trade, etc.)
  • Each challenge will have up to four associated levels:
    • Green (Entry Level) – Up to 20 points
    • Greener (Intermediate Level) – Up to 40 points (eligible to win daily Prizes)
    • Greenest (Advanced Level) – Up to 60 points (eligible to win daily Prizes)
    • Extra Credit (Most Advanced Level) – 75 or more points
  • Participants must complete the Green Level before attempting the subsequent levels (ie. You cannot only do Greenest, you must complete Green and Greener first)
  • On some days will feature bonus points and challenges with deeper engagement (ie. longer time to complete, more points awarded, prizes with a higher value, etc.)

5) Points:

  • Submissions will be reviewed daily by PGC judges
  • Participants will accrue points over 30 days
  • Total points accrued over the course of the entire challenge account for 1/4 of finalist selection criteria
  • Bonus points for outstanding work may be awarded at the discretion of PGC judges
  • The top total points will be displayed on the Leaderboard daily

7) Finalists:

  • At the end of PGC 2017, participants may compete to be one of up to 16 finalists to attend the PGC Finals in San Francisco November 16 – 19
  • Only students enrolled in high school, college, or graduate school are eligible to be selected as a finalist
  • Challenge finalists must be available to travel to San Francisco November 15 – 21.
  • Finalists must be 16 years old by November 1, 2017 to be eligible as a Finalist
  • Selection will be based on total points, a final exam, and a video retrospective created by you about your 30–day journey from conventional to conscious living
  • If a team is selected as a finalist, the group must elect one member to represent the team at the PGC Finals
  • If additional team members choose to attend the Challenge Finals, they are responsible for all travel expenses, hotel, transportation, meals, etc. Team members may participate in PUBLIC events beginning the evening of November 17 – November 19. Team members who are minors must be accompanied by a parent or guardian who will be responsible for transportation to and from venues
